Key Responsibilities
- Develop and optimize welding procedures and parameters for various manufacturing processes.
- Conduct root cause analysis and implement corrective actions for welding-related defects.
- Evaluate and select appropriate welding equipment, consumables, and automation solutions.
- Provide technical support and training to welding technicians and manufacturing personnel.
- Ensure compliance with relevant industry codes, standards, and customer specifications.
- Lead continuous improvement initiatives to enhance welding quality, efficiency, and cost-effectiveness.
- Bachelor's degree in Welding Engineering, Materials Science, Mechanical Engineering, or a related field.
- 3+ years of experience in a manufacturing environment, focusing on welding processes and metallurgy.
- AWS Certified Welding Inspector (CWI) or Certified Welding Engineer (CWE) certification.
- Proficient in various welding processes (e.g., GMAW, GTAW, SMAW, SAW) and their application in manufacturing.
- Strong understanding of NDT methods, material science, metallurgy, and failure analysis related to welded components.
- Experience with robotic welding systems and programming.
- Familiarity with non-destructive testing (NDT) methods beyond visual inspection.
- Demonstrated ability to lead and mentor junior engineers or technicians.
- Knowledge of advanced materials and their weldability, such as superalloys or composites.
- Project management certification (e.g., PMP) or proven experience managing complex projects.
